Cultural Delights:

  • Turner Takes Center Stage: This summer, the Grimaldi Forum Monaco unveils a landmark exhibition titled “Turner: A Sublime Heritage,” showcasing over 40 of J.M.W. Turner’s celebrated oil paintings and watercolors. The exhibit explores Turner’s revolutionary approach to light and atmosphere, juxtaposing his works with pieces by contemporary artists for a fresh perspective.
  • Café de Paris Monte-Carlo Reborn: Following a meticulous restoration, the iconic Café de Paris Monte-Carlo returns to its former glory. The legendary brasserie retains its timeless elegance with an opulent indoor space, a stylish terrace overlooking the famed Place du Casino, and a brand-new mezzanine level. Sunny lunches, gourmet teas, and moonlit dinners await under the watchful gaze of the Monte Carlo Casino.

Adventures for the Thrill-Seeker:

  • Whales on the Riviera: Embark on an exclusive whale and dolphin-watching experience right off Monaco’s shores. This eco-conscious journey, guided by certified professionals, offers a unique opportunity to encounter year-round dolphins and summer-migrating giants like fin whales and sperm whales, all while contributing to the protection of the PELAGOS sanctuary.
  • Tour de France Grand Finale: Monaco takes center stage as the starting point for the final stage of the prestigious Tour de France in 2024. Witness the drama unfold as cyclists navigate the principality’s scenic roads before culminating in a thrilling finish in neighboring Nice.

Sporting Spectacles:

  • Rugby Sevens Repechage: From June 21-23, Monaco plays host to the World Rugby Sevens Repechage tournament for the Olympic Games Paris 2024. International rugby takes center stage as teams vie for a coveted spot in the Olympic competition.
  • Monaco’s Track Event Trilogy: Buckle up for a motorsport extravaganza as Monaco revs up for three unmissable events:
  • 7th Monaco E-Prix (April 27): Witness the future of racing as Formula E’s elite drivers take their high-tech electric race cars to the streets.
  • 14th Monaco Historic Grand Prix (May 10-12): Take a nostalgic trip as vintage racing cars roar through the historic streets, celebrating Monaco’s rich motorsport heritage.
  • 81st Formula 1 Grand Prix de Monaco (May 23-26): The season’s crown jewel, the Formula 1 Grand Prix, sees the world’s best drivers tackle the legendary circuit’s challenging twists and turns. Prepare for unparalleled excitement and glamor under the Mediterranean sun.

Beyond the Glamour: A Commitment to Sustainability

Despite its reputation for luxury, Monaco is also a champion of sustainability. The principality boasts the world’s first 100% organic Michelin-starred restaurant, offers a selection of luxury eco-certified hotels, and is actively working towards reducing greenhouse gas emissions by 55% by 2030. Visitors can enjoy a luxurious experience while knowing they’re contributing to a greener future.
